Does the American Express Platinum card provide car hire insurance coverage?
The American Express Platinum card does provide car hire insurance coverage. Cardholders are eligible for rental car insurance when they use their American Express Platinum card to pay for the rental and decline the collision damage waiver (CDW) or loss damage waiver (LDW) offered by the rental agency. The coverage provided by American Express can help protect against damage or theft of the rental vehicle. However, it is important to review the terms and conditions of the insurance coverage provided by American Express as certain restrictions and limitations may apply.
